如何映射到ftp服务器端口号

fiy 其他 51

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    要将FTP协议映射到服务器端口号,您可以按照以下步骤操作:

    第一步:了解FTP协议和端口号的基本概念
    FTP(File Transfer Protocol)是一种用于在计算机之间进行文件传输的协议。在FTP中,数据传输需要通过两个端口进行:控制连接端口(默认端口号为21)和数据连接端口(默认端口号为20)。

    第二步:选择和配置服务器端口号
    在服务器上,您可以选择使用默认的FTP端口号,也可以根据需要进行自定义配置。如果您选择使用默认的端口号,您只需确保服务器能够监听和响应这两个端口即可。

    如果您希望自定义端口号,可以按照以下步骤进行配置:

    1. 打开服务器的FTP服务器软件或操作系统的设置面板。
    2. 在设置面板中找到与端口相关的选项。具体位置和名称可能因软件或操作系统而异。
    3. 输入您希望使用的端口号。请确保选择一个未被其他服务或应用程序占用的端口号。
    4. 保存设置并重启服务器软件,以使配置生效。

    第三步:在防火墙和路由器上配置端口映射
    如果您的服务器位于防火墙或路由器后面,则需要在防火墙或路由器上配置端口映射,以将外部连接请求转发到服务器的FTP端口。

    具体的配置方式因防火墙或路由器而异,但以下是一般的配置步骤:

    1. 登录到防火墙或路由器的管理界面。
    2. 找到端口映射或端口转发的设置选项。
    3. 创建一个新的端口映射规则,并指定要映射的外部端口和内部服务器的FTP端口。
    4. 保存设置并重启防火墙或路由器,以使配置生效。

    请注意,如果您的服务器位于NAT网络中,您还需要确保在UPnP或静态配置中正确设置了端口映射。

    总结
    要将FTP协议映射到服务器端口号,您需要了解FTP协议和端口号的基本概念,并按照需求选择和配置服务器端口号。同时,在防火墙和路由器上进行端口映射的配置,以确保外部连接请求能够正确转发到服务器的FTP端口。通过以上步骤,您就可以成功将FTP协议映射到服务器端口号。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    要将FTP服务器映射到端口号,可以按照以下步骤进行操作:

    1. 查看FTP服务器的配置文件:找到FTP服务器的配置文件,通常是“/etc/vsftpd.conf”或“/etc/proftpd.conf”等,默认情况下,FTP服务器将监听端口号为21。

    2. 修改FTP服务器的端口号:打开FTP服务器的配置文件,找到“listen_port”或类似的选项,将其值修改为所需的端口号。确保端口号未被其他服务占用,并且不与常用端口冲突。保存并关闭配置文件。

    3. 配置防火墙规则:如果服务器上有防火墙,需要添加或更新防火墙规则以允许通过指定的端口号进行FTP传输。具体操作方式取决于使用的防火墙软件和操作系统。例如,使用iptables命令可以添加类似以下规则来允许FTP端口号通过防火墙:

    sudo iptables -A INPUT -p tcp --dport [端口号] -j ACCEPT
    
    1. 重启FTP服务器:通过执行适当的命令或服务来重新启动FTP服务器,使配置更改生效。例如,使用以下命令重启VSFTPD服务器:
    sudo service vsftpd restart
    

    或使用以下命令重启ProFTPD服务器:

    sudo service proftpd restart
    
    1. 测试FTP服务器连接:使用FTP客户端工具(如FileZilla)尝试连接到FTP服务器的新端口号。确保使用正确的IP地址和用户名/密码进行连接,并验证连接是否成功。

    请注意,更改FTP服务器端口号可能会导致一些网络配置问题,比如被防火墙禁用或由于路由器配置问题导致无法访问。因此,在进行更改之前请确保了解其可能带来的风险,并在必要时备份服务器配置文件。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    要将FTP服务器映射到特定的端口号,您可以按照以下步骤操作:

    步骤1:确定要映射的端口号
    首先,您需要确定要将FTP服务器映射到的特定端口号。通常,默认的FTP端口号是21,但您也可以选择将其映射到其他端口号,以增加安全性。

    步骤2:打开路由器管理界面
    在浏览器中输入路由器的IP地址,然后按下Enter键,以打开路由器的管理界面。通常,路由器的IP地址是192.168.0.1或192.168.1.1。您可以参考路由器的用户手册来获取准确的IP地址。

    步骤3:登录路由器
    在管理界面上,您需要使用管理员帐号和密码来登录路由器。这些信息通常位于路由器底部或侧面,您可以在路由器上找到默认的管理员登录凭据。

    步骤4:查找端口转发选项
    一旦登录成功,您需要查找并选择“端口转发”或“端口映射”选项。这个选项可能在不同的路由器品牌和型号中有所不同,但通常可以在“高级设置”、“网络设置”或“高级网络”菜单下找到。

    步骤5:创建新的端口转发规则
    在端口转发页面上,您需要创建一个新的端口转发规则。点击“添加规则”或类似的按钮,然后按照页面上的指示填写以下信息:

    • 公共端口:这是外部客户端连接FTP服务器的端口号,可以是您之前确定的端口号。
    • 内部端口:这是您要将FTP服务器映射到的本地端口号,通常为21。
    • 目标IP地址:这是运行FTP服务器的计算机的IP地址。请确保输入正确的IP地址,以便连接到正确的计算机。
    • 传输协议:选择TCP或TCP/UDP,根据您的FTP服务器配置进行选择。
    • 规则名称:为此规则提供一个易于识别的名称。

    步骤6:保存并应用更改
    在填写所有必要信息后,点击“保存”或类似的按钮,以保存并应用您的端口转发规则。路由器可能需要一些时间来应用更改。在更改应用完成后,您的FTP服务器将在指定的端口上开始监听并接受连接。

    完成上述步骤后,您的FTP服务器将成功映射到特定的端口号,并可以通过该端口号进行访问和连接。记得在防火墙中相应打开该端口,以允许外部客户端连接到您的FTP服务器。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部